Top 5 Travel and Local Apps Performance in Slovenia Q2 2022

In the second quarter of 2022, the top 5 Travel and Local apps in Slovenia exhibited diverse performance patterns across weekly downloads, revenue, and active user metrics. Here’s a detailed look into their trends:

Flightradar24 Flight Tracker saw a gradual decline in weekly revenue, starting at around $213 and dropping to $71 by mid-June, before recovering to approximately $141 by the end of the quarter. Weekly downloads fluctuated, peaking at 1.1K in late March and stabilizing around the 600 mark towards the end of June. Active users peaked at 4.8K in early April, maintaining an average of around 4.2K throughout the quarter.

park4night - Motorhome camper experienced a notable increase in weekly revenue, starting from $32 and reaching up to $136 in late April. Downloads showed a steady upward trend, rising from 77 in late March to 286 by the end of June. Active users also increased consistently, from 249 in late March to 631 by the end of the quarter.

Outdooractive. Hike and Ride had a mixed performance in weekly revenue, beginning at $50, dipping to $7 in mid-May, and ending with a slight decrease to $3 by late June. Downloads were relatively stable, ranging from 66 to 137, with a slight dip in mid-May. Active users showed a steady pattern, hovering around the 200-250 range throughout the quarter.

PeakFinder maintained a low yet stable revenue, with a slight increase from $19 in early May to $50 by mid-June. Downloads were minimal, with a significant spike to 42 in mid-June. Active users remained steady, fluctuating slightly around the 60-70 mark, with a notable increase to 88 in mid-June.

Find my Phone - Family Locator showed a steady weekly revenue trend, starting at $62 and fluctuating around the $30-$50 range throughout the quarter. Downloads were consistent, ranging between 49 and 92. Active users saw a gradual decline from 163 in late March to 96 by the end of June.
